Abstract:
A watching brief was carried out during the excavation of foundation trenches at a site which lay within the walled bounds of Abingdon Abbey and within the core of Roman Abingdon. A cobbled surface which sealed Iron Age and Roman features had been excavated in the near vicinity. During the watching brief, the fill of a pit or ditch which contained late Iron Age and early Roman pottery was recorded. A further ditch or pit which may have been part of the same feature was found, and two post holes were noted. [Au(adp)]
